  • Atopic dermatitis (eczema) - Diagnosis and treatment - Mayo Clinic
    Baby eczema Treatment for eczema in babies (infantile eczema) includes: Identifying and avoiding skin irritants; Avoiding extreme temperatures; Giving your baby a short bath in warm water and applying a cream or ointment while the skin is still damp; See your baby's health care provider if these steps don't improve the rash or it looks infected

  • Eczema (Atopic Dermatitis) - National Institute of Allergy and . . .
    People with eczema have dry, itchy skin that can weep clear fluid when scratched The disease also can make people more susceptible to bacterial, viral, and fungal skin infections Eczema is the strongest risk factor for the development of food allergy Severe forms of eczema can substantially affect quality of life
  • Atopic dermatitis (eczema) - Symptoms and causes - Mayo Clinic
    Atopic dermatitis (eczema) is a condition that causes dry, itchy and inflamed skin It's common in young children but can occur at any age Atopic dermatitis is long lasting (chronic) and tends to flare sometimes

  • Probiotic Skin Therapy Improves Eczema in Children, NIH Study Suggests
    Interim results reported in 2018 for 10 adults and five children aged 9 to 14 years indicated that the treatment was safe and associated with reduced eczema severity Since then, the trial has enrolled an additional 15 children, for a total of 20 children with mild to severe eczema ranging in age from 3 to 16 years

  • Antibody Reduces Allergic Reactions to Multiple Foods in NIH Trial
    Seventy-nine of 118 omalizumab-treated children and adolescents, or 66 9%, could consume at least a single dose of 600 mg or more of peanut protein without a moderate or severe allergic reaction during the post-treatment challenge, in contrast with four out of 59 children and adolescents, or 6 8%, who received placebo
